7 Janvier 2012 Jane Rose Carlsson | Coconut beach is a retreat away from everything where you lead a simple life; no hot water, no electricity except for between 18.00 and 22.00, etc. It s as far as you can get from the pier and the road is partly really bad. If you can live with this and loves really good Thai food, friendly and personal atmosphere, relaxed beach life and beautiful scenery this is the place! This was our 3rd time... | 6/10 |

Staying here is sort of like going camping. Sure, there s no hot water (you don t really need it though because of the hot humid weather), and the electricity is off from about 7AM to 3PM every day. That s not the fault of coconut beach however, it s simply the norm for almost every place on Koh Pha-Ngan. However, it s a great motivator to get out of your bungalow and actually see the rest of the island (you know...the whole reason your on vacation in the first place).
